/external/clang/lib/CodeGen/ |
D | CGBuilder.h | 269 using CGBuilderBaseTy::CreateMemCpy; 270 llvm::CallInst *CreateMemCpy(Address Dest, Address Src, llvm::Value *Size, 273 return CreateMemCpy(Dest.getPointer(), Src.getPointer(), Size, 276 llvm::CallInst *CreateMemCpy(Address Dest, Address Src, uint64_t Size, 279 return CreateMemCpy(Dest.getPointer(), Src.getPointer(), Size,
|
D | CGCall.cpp | 1181 CGF.Builder.CreateMemCpy(Casted, SrcCasted, in CreateCoercedLoad() 1263 CGF.Builder.CreateMemCpy(DstCasted, Casted, in CreateCoercedStore() 2182 Builder.CreateMemCpy(Dst, Src, SizeVal, false); in EmitFunctionProlog() 2357 Builder.CreateMemCpy(Ptr, AddrToStoreInto, DstSize); in EmitFunctionProlog() 3752 Builder.CreateMemCpy(TempAlloca, Src, SrcSize); in EmitCall()
|
D | CodeGenFunction.cpp | 1423 Builder.CreateMemCpy(Address(cur, curAlign), src, baseSizeInChars, in emitNonZeroVLAInit() 1504 Builder.CreateMemCpy(DestPtr, SrcPtr, SizeVal, false); in EmitNullInitialization()
|
D | CGExprAgg.cpp | 1568 auto Inst = Builder.CreateMemCpy(DestPtr, SrcPtr, SizeVal, isVolatile); in EmitAggregateCopy()
|
D | CGDecl.cpp | 1271 Builder.CreateMemCpy(Loc, SrcPtr, SizeVal, isVolatile); in EmitAutoVarInit()
|
/external/llvm/lib/Transforms/Instrumentation/ |
D | MemorySanitizer.cpp | 1140 Value *Cpy = EntryIRB.CreateMemCpy( in getShadow() 2574 Store = IRB.CreateMemCpy(ArgShadowBase, in visitCallSite() 2917 IRB.CreateMemCpy(Base, MSV.getShadowPtr(A, IRB.getInt8Ty(), IRB), in visitCallSite() 3002 IRB.CreateMemCpy(VAArgTLSCopy, MS.VAArgTLS, CopySize, 8); in finalizeInstrumentation() 3020 IRB.CreateMemCpy(RegSaveAreaShadowPtr, VAArgTLSCopy, in finalizeInstrumentation() 3033 IRB.CreateMemCpy(OverflowArgAreaShadowPtr, SrcPtr, VAArgOverflowSize, 16); in finalizeInstrumentation() 3121 IRB.CreateMemCpy(VAArgTLSCopy, MS.VAArgTLS, CopySize, 8); in finalizeInstrumentation() 3136 IRB.CreateMemCpy(RegSaveAreaShadowPtr, VAArgTLSCopy, CopySize, 8); in finalizeInstrumentation() 3299 IRB.CreateMemCpy(VAArgTLSCopy, MS.VAArgTLS, CopySize, 8); in finalizeInstrumentation() 3355 IRB.CreateMemCpy(GrRegSaveAreaShadowPtr, GrSrcPtr, GrCopySize, 8); in finalizeInstrumentation() [all …]
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Instrumentation/ |
D | MemorySanitizer.cpp | 1635 Value *Cpy = EntryIRB.CreateMemCpy(CpShadowPtr, CopyAlign, Base, in getShadow() 3371 Store = IRB.CreateMemCpy(ArgShadowBase, Alignment, AShadowPtr, in visitCallSite() 3869 IRB.CreateMemCpy(ShadowBase, kShadowTLSAlignment, ShadowPtr, in visitCallSite() 3872 IRB.CreateMemCpy(OriginBase, kShadowTLSAlignment, OriginPtr, in visitCallSite() 3996 IRB.CreateMemCpy(VAArgTLSCopy, Align(8), MS.VAArgTLS, Align(8), CopySize); in finalizeInstrumentation() 3999 IRB.CreateMemCpy(VAArgTLSOriginCopy, Align(8), MS.VAArgOriginTLS, in finalizeInstrumentation() 4023 IRB.CreateMemCpy(RegSaveAreaShadowPtr, Alignment, VAArgTLSCopy, Alignment, in finalizeInstrumentation() 4026 IRB.CreateMemCpy(RegSaveAreaOriginPtr, Alignment, VAArgTLSOriginCopy, in finalizeInstrumentation() 4041 IRB.CreateMemCpy(OverflowArgAreaShadowPtr, Alignment, SrcPtr, Alignment, in finalizeInstrumentation() 4046 IRB.CreateMemCpy(OverflowArgAreaOriginPtr, Alignment, SrcPtr, Alignment, in finalizeInstrumentation() [all …]
|
/external/tensorflow/tensorflow/compiler/xla/service/llvm_ir/ |
D | tuple_ops.cc | 57 b->CreateMemCpy(dst, /*DstAlign=*/llvm::Align(1), src, in EmitTupleSelect()
|
D | ir_builder_mixin.h | 172 return mixin_builder()->CreateMemCpy(std::forward<Args>(args)...); in MemCpy()
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Utils/ |
D | SimplifyLibCalls.cpp | 291 B.CreateMemCpy( in emitStrLenMemCpy() 565 B.CreateMemCpy(Dst, Align::None(), Src, Align::None(), in optimizeStrCpy() 594 B.CreateMemCpy(Dst, Align::None(), Src, Align::None(), LenV); in optimizeStpCpy() 642 CallInst *NewCI = B.CreateMemCpy(Dst, Align::None(), Src, Align::None(), in optimizeStrNCpy() 1119 CallInst *NewCI = B.CreateMemCpy(CI->getArgOperand(0), Align::None(), in optimizeMemCpy() 1149 B.CreateMemCpy(Dst, Align::None(), Src, Align::None(), in optimizeMemCCpy() 1159 B.CreateMemCpy(Dst, Align::None(), Src, Align::None(), NewN); in optimizeMemCCpy() 1169 CallInst *NewCI = B.CreateMemCpy(Dst, Align::None(), CI->getArgOperand(1), in optimizeMemPCpy() 2479 B.CreateMemCpy( in optimizeSPrintFString() 2518 B.CreateMemCpy(CI->getArgOperand(0), Align::None(), CI->getArgOperand(2), in optimizeSPrintFString() [all …]
|
/external/llvm/lib/Transforms/Utils/ |
D | SimplifyLibCalls.cpp | 143 B.CreateMemCpy(CpyDst, Src, in emitStrLenMemCpy() 333 B.CreateMemCpy(Dst, Src, in optimizeStrCpy() 358 B.CreateMemCpy(Dst, Src, LenV, 1); in optimizeStpCpy() 395 B.CreateMemCpy(Dst, Src, ConstantInt::get(DL.getIntPtrType(PT), Len), 1); in optimizeStrNCpy() 766 B.CreateMemCpy(CI->getArgOperand(0), CI->getArgOperand(1), in optimizeMemCpy() 1675 B.CreateMemCpy(CI->getArgOperand(0), CI->getArgOperand(1), in optimizeSPrintFString() 1712 B.CreateMemCpy(CI->getArgOperand(0), CI->getArgOperand(2), IncLen, 1); in optimizeSPrintFString() 2214 B.CreateMemCpy(CI->getArgOperand(0), CI->getArgOperand(1), in optimizeMemCpyChk()
|
D | InlineFunction.cpp | 1173 Builder.CreateMemCpy(Dst, Src, Size, /*Align=*/1); in HandleByValArgumentInit()
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/IR/ |
D | IRBuilder.cpp | 155 CallInst *IRBuilderBase::CreateMemCpy(Value *Dst, unsigned DstAlign, Value *Src, in CreateMemCpy() function in IRBuilderBase 160 return CreateMemCpy(Dst, MaybeAlign(DstAlign), Src, MaybeAlign(SrcAlign), in CreateMemCpy() 165 CallInst *IRBuilderBase::CreateMemCpy(Value *Dst, MaybeAlign DstAlign, in CreateMemCpy() function in IRBuilderBase
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Transforms/Scalar/ |
D | MemCpyOptimizer.cpp | 591 M = Builder.CreateMemCpy( in processStore() 981 Builder.CreateMemCpy(M->getRawDest(), M->getDestAlign(), in processMemCpyMemCpyDependence()
|
D | InferAddressSpaces.cpp | 811 B.CreateMemCpy(Dest, MTI->getDestAlign(), Src, MTI->getSourceAlign(), in handleMemIntrinsicPtrUse()
|
D | LoopIdiomRecognize.cpp | 1087 NewCall = Builder.CreateMemCpy(StoreBasePtr, SI->getAlign(), LoadBasePtr, in processLoopStoreOfLoopLoad()
|
/external/swiftshader/third_party/llvm-10.0/llvm/include/llvm/IR/ |
D | IRBuilder.h | 523 CallInst *CreateMemCpy(Value *Dst, unsigned DstAlign, Value *Src, 530 return CreateMemCpy(Dst, MaybeAlign(DstAlign), Src, MaybeAlign(SrcAlign), 535 CallInst *CreateMemCpy(Value *Dst, MaybeAlign DstAlign, Value *Src, 541 return CreateMemCpy(Dst, DstAlign, Src, SrcAlign, getInt64(Size), 549 CallInst *CreateMemCpy(Value *Dst, unsigned DstAlign, Value *Src, 556 CallInst *CreateMemCpy(Value *Dst, MaybeAlign DstAlign, Value *Src,
|
/external/llvm/lib/Transforms/Scalar/ |
D | MemCpyOptimizer.cpp | 639 M = Builder.CreateMemCpy(SI->getPointerOperand(), in processStore() 1022 Builder.CreateMemCpy(M->getRawDest(), MDep->getRawSource(), M->getLength(), in processMemCpyMemCpyDependence()
|
D | LoopIdiomRecognize.cpp | 936 Builder.CreateMemCpy(StoreBasePtr, LoadBasePtr, NumBytes, in processLoopStoreOfLoopLoad()
|
/external/llvm/lib/IR/ |
D | IRBuilder.cpp | 107 CreateMemCpy(Value *Dst, Value *Src, Value *Size, unsigned Align, in CreateMemCpy() function in IRBuilderBase
|
/external/llvm/lib/Target/AMDGPU/ |
D | AMDGPUPromoteAlloca.cpp | 801 Builder.CreateMemCpy(MemCpy->getRawDest(), MemCpy->getRawSource(), in handleAlloca()
|
/external/llvm/include/llvm/IR/ |
D | IRBuilder.h | 405 CallInst *CreateMemCpy(Value *Dst, Value *Src, uint64_t Size, unsigned Align, 410 return CreateMemCpy(Dst, Src, getInt64(Size), Align, isVolatile, TBAATag, 414 CallInst *CreateMemCpy(Value *Dst, Value *Src, Value *Size, unsigned Align,
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/Target/AMDGPU/ |
D | AMDGPUPromoteAlloca.cpp | 887 Builder.CreateMemCpy(MemCpy->getRawDest(), MemCpy->getDestAlign(), in handleAlloca()
|
/external/llvm/lib/CodeGen/ |
D | SafeStack.cpp | 608 IRB.CreateMemCpy(Off, Arg, Size, Arg->getParamAlignment()); in moveStaticAllocasToUnsafeStack()
|
/external/swiftshader/third_party/llvm-10.0/llvm/lib/CodeGen/ |
D | SafeStack.cpp | 583 IRB.CreateMemCpy(Off, Align, Arg, Arg->getParamAlign(), Size); in moveStaticAllocasToUnsafeStack()
|